Siemens 6SN1123-1AA00-0EA0 SIMODRIVE 611 Power Module – Industrial-Grade Single-Axis Servo Drive

The Siemens 6SN1123-1AA00-0EA0 is a precision-engineered single-axis power module within the SIMODRIVE 611 family, designed for demanding motion control applications requiring high dynamic response and positioning accuracy. Through advanced power electronics and integrated protection mechanisms, this module delivers reliable servo drive performance for industrial automation systems.

Ideal for CNC machine tools, robotic systems, packaging machinery, semiconductor manufacturing equipment, and precision assembly lines, this power module addresses critical challenges including torque ripple, thermal instability, electromagnetic interference, and system downtime caused by inadequate fault protection.

Featuring standardized mounting dimensions and comprehensive compatibility with Siemens control platforms, the 6SN1123-1AA00-0EA0 offers proven reliability, straightforward integration, and field-serviceable design. Core Features & Technical Advantages

  • Precision Servo Control
    Closed-loop vector control with high-resolution feedback processing ensures accurate speed and position regulation, minimizing settling time and improving machining quality in CNC and motion applications.
  • Robust Protection Architecture
    Integrated overcurrent, overvoltage, undervoltage, overtemperature, and ground fault protection safeguards both the drive and connected motor, reducing unplanned downtime and maintenance costs.
  • Compact & Modular Design
    Space-efficient form factor with standardized mounting interfaces enables flexible cabinet layout and simplified replacement, ideal for retrofit projects and multi-axis configurations.
  • Wide Power Range Compatibility
    Supports various motor ratings and voltage classes within the SIMODRIVE 611 ecosystem, allowing scalable solutions from single-axis test benches to complex multi-axis production systems.
  • Proven Industrial Reliability
    Designed for continuous operation in harsh industrial environments, with conformal-coated PCBs and industrial-grade components ensuring long service life and minimal failure rates.
  • Comprehensive Diagnostic Interface
    Real-time status monitoring and fault logging via integrated diagnostics enable rapid troubleshooting, reducing mean time to repair (MTTR) and supporting predictive maintenance strategies.

Integration & Compatibility

  • Control Platform Integration: Compatible with Siemens SINUMERIK CNC systems, SIMATIC S7 PLCs, and third-party motion controllers via standardized analog/digital interfaces and fieldbus protocols.
  • Motor Compatibility: Designed for use with Siemens 1FT/1FK servo motors and equivalent third-party motors meeting electrical and mechanical interface specifications.
  • Communication Options: Supports PROFIBUS-DP, analog ±10V velocity command, and digital I/O for enable, fault reset, and status signaling.
  • Expansion & Modularity: Can be combined with additional SIMODRIVE 611 modules for multi-axis configurations, sharing common DC bus and control infrastructure to reduce system cost and complexity.

Q: Can this module be used as a direct replacement for older SIMODRIVE 610 units?
A: While the SIMODRIVE 611 family offers improved performance and diagnostics, mechanical and electrical interfaces may differ from 610-series modules. A retrofit assessment is recommended to verify mounting compatibility, wiring changes, and parameter migration requirements.

Q: What are the environmental and installation requirements for reliable operation?
A: The module requires IP20-rated cabinet mounting with adequate ventilation or forced-air cooling to maintain ambient temperature below 45°C. Ensure proper grounding, EMC-compliant cable routing, and clearance for heat dissipation. Avoid installation in areas with excessive dust, moisture, or corrosive gases.
